分叶股前外侧肌皮瓣修复前臂组织缺损与功能重建 被引量:15

Ramified anterolateral thigh myocutaneons flap transfer for upper extremity tissue defect repair and functional reconstruction

摘要 目的设计分叶股前外侧肌皮瓣并初步临床用于修复前臂组织缺损与功能重建。方法对2例前臂外伤后屈、伸肌群缺损的患者,设计分叶股前外侧肌皮瓣覆盖前臂皮肤和肌肉缺损,重建运动功能。结果术后2例皮瓣全部存活,伤口Ⅰ期愈合,随访时间1例为6个月,1例为14个月。肌电图募集反应为单纯相和混合相,静息电位为正向电位和纤颤电位;1—5指指屈肌力恢复至2级1例,但不能抓握,不能对指;恢复至4级1例,可部分伸直掌指关节。结论股前外侧肌的血管神经蒂长、恒定、粗大,可以制成分叶肌皮瓣,是覆盖肢体创面重建运动功能的良好选择。 Objective To design ramified anterolateral thigh myocutaneous flap and evaluate its application in upper extremity tissue defect repair and fimctional reconstruction. Methods Two patients with upper extremity injuries that caused loss of skin coverage and forearm flexors and extensors were treated. Ramified anterolateral thigh myocutaneous flap was designed and transferred to cover the skin defect and reconstruct motor function. Results Both flaps survived in the 2 cases and wound healing was uneventful. Follow-up period was 6 month for 1 case and 14 months for the other. Recruitment response in electromyograph showed simple phase and combined phase respectively. Resting potential showed positive wave and fibrillation potential. Muscle power of finger flexors reached MRC 2 in 1 case. No grasp and opposition was restored yet. In the other case, muscle power of finger flexors was MRCA. The patient could extend the metacarpephalangeal joints to some extent. Conclusion Anterolateral thigh myocutaneous flap has a long, big and constant neurovaacular pedicle. It can be configured to a ramified myocutaneous flap and transferred to cover soft tissue defect of the extremities and restore motor function at the same time.
